Study On Alcohol Wastewater Treatment With Eddy Internal Circulation Anaerobic Reactor (EIC)

The paper studied on the feasibility and the function of alcohol wastewater treatment with the eddy internal circulation anaerobic reactor (EIC).The eddy internal circulation anaerobic reactor added the eddy distributor to the internal circulation anaerobic reactor which could improve the mixing pattern of solid particles in the reactor. Because of that the reactor possessed new style and high efficiency.The study on the self-manufacturable EIC dispose of the alcohol wastewater lasted for six months. The experiment researched on the process of startup, hydraulic characteristics and the characteristics of granular sludge. The study showed that the technology was in possession of the prominent virtues, such as short startup period, high treatment efficiency, running steadily and so on. So it can provide a new thought for alcohol wastewater treatment. The main contents and results of the experiment were as follow:(1)During the process of start-up, the anaerobic digested sludge was used as seed, the COD concentration and volumetric loading were increased by way of low concentration and low flow. The sludge domestication started at the volumetric loading rate 2kgCOD/m3·d, the periode could last for 40 days. Then the incompact seed sludge flocs were changed into granular sludge with the good capability of the sedimentation. The periodic of startup were 40 days. The system can show it was better effect when the volumetric loading rate reached 12kgCOD/m3·d, the COD removal rate leveled off 83%, and the aerogenic rate was 0.3251/(l·d).The appearance of the continuous internal circulation indicated the accomplishment of the start-up.(2)Study on wastewater treatment of hydraulic characteristics. Researched the impactive influence of the hydraulic loading, the affect of the effluent quality with the change of the HRT,and the variety of the acidity. The hydraulic characteristics were analyzed simply as well. The result could reveal that the volumetric loading rate reached to 20kgCOD/m3·d, the optimal HRT was 6.6h, the COD removal rate leveled off 82%, when the influent concentration maintained stably.(3)During the reactor running steadily, the diameter of the granular sludge was increased and the capability of the sedimentation was good. Its color was ashy-black mostly.Its structure was close-grained. The granular sludge owned high methanogenic activity. The maximal sedimentation rate was 140m/h. VSS/TSS reached to 0.88 from 0.60.The maximal aerogenic activity was 1.036gCODCH4/g(VSS·d). Through microscope, the granular sludge was composed of ball bacterium, bacillus and filamentous bacteria mainly. The surface of the sludge was covered by filamentous bacteria, and its dominant bacteria were methanathrix.
